The results of the Phase 2, randomized, double-blind, placebo-controlled PROSEEK study evaluating the CNS-penetrant c-Abl inhibitor Vodobatinib in 513 participants with early #Parkinsons have been published; High, dose-related rate of early withdrawal

Phase 2 clinical trial of dapansutrile for Parkinson’s confirmed - Cure Parkinson's Cure Parkinson’s, in partnership with Van Andel Institute, is delighted to announce funding for a Phase 2 clinical of dapansutrile, an anti-inflammatory drug, to determine whether it can slow the prog...

Cure #Parkinsons @cureparkinsons.org.uk (in partnership with Van Andel Institute) is funding the Phase 2 DAPA-PD trial being conducted in Cambridge UK (36 participants for 12 months - NCT07157735)

New preclinical research supports the clinical testing of Olatec's CNS-penetrant NLRP3 inhibitor Dapansutrile in #Parkinsons; The agent modulated microglial transcriptome & alleviated α-synuclein-induced progression in 2 mouse models of PD

New research reveals that partial loss of #Parkinsons -related GBA1 in glia & ATP13A2 in neurons synergistically disrupts lysosomal pH & neuron-glia GlcCer homeostasis, triggering neurodegen. "GBA1 penetrance is influenced by additional genetic modifiers"
